
Worked on the microsoft/teams.ts repository to address a critical issue affecting message extension rendering in Microsoft Teams. Focused on API development and bug fixing using TypeScript, the developer identified and corrected the AttachmentLayout type by replacing 'carousel' with 'grid'. This targeted change resolved a bug that previously prevented responses from being displayed in Teams message extensions, thereby improving reliability for both users and extension developers. The solution was delivered through a single, auditable commit, demonstrating a precise and efficient approach to code maintenance. The work reflects a strong understanding of TypeScript and the intricacies of Teams API integration.
October 2025: Delivered a critical fix in microsoft/teams.ts to correct the AttachmentLayout type used by message extensions, replacing 'carousel' with 'grid'. The change ensures proper rendering and eliminates a bug that prevented responses from being displayed, improving reliability for Teams users and extension developers.
October 2025: Delivered a critical fix in microsoft/teams.ts to correct the AttachmentLayout type used by message extensions, replacing 'carousel' with 'grid'. The change ensures proper rendering and eliminates a bug that prevented responses from being displayed, improving reliability for Teams users and extension developers.

Overview of all repositories you've contributed to across your timeline